Hapoel Jerusalem’s center Zach Hankins talks about being the part of All-Basketball Champions League First Team, winning against Tenerife, and final against Bonn

By Cesare Milanti / info@Eurohoops.net

Zach Hankins made it through to the final with Hapoel Jerusalem, winning the place in All-Basketball Champions League First Team on the way.

The Pinnacle of the great season will come on Sunday against Telekom Baskets Bonn in the battle for the trophy, and the American center wants to add “the real hardware” to his cabinet.

Awesome award, I definitely think all individual awards, are team awards. I don’t dribble the ball, shoot the ball. I got teammates around me that put me in great positions. We don’t win because of me, but because of our team defense and that’s what our identity is. It’s a great honor, right now we are looking for the real hardware to take home,” Hankins said.

Winning against Tenerife wasn’t an easy task, and the game against Bonn in the final won’t be as well, but Hankins insists Hapoel is ready.

It was as tough as we thought it was going to be, they are a great team. We were able to stop a lot of their guys, but Huertas and Shermadini had a great game and really stepped it up in the second half, and Huertas did. We held on tight, were able to take it down to the wire, end up holding that lead and winning the game. Now were are ready to get to it, scouting Bonn, seeing what we can do, how we can win and stick to our identity.

He feels blessed to be working with a great squad and coach Aleksandar Dzikic in Hapoel.

We have a team full of MVPs and an amazing coach. Anybody can step up at any given time. Levi had a great offensive game yesterday, and that shows throughout the season. We have different guys having huge games all the way through, and that comes from having a lot of weapons, and really sticking to our identity, focusing on our defense, and offensive flow. We had amazing guys and a coach, showing us what we can be great at,” Zach Hankins concluded.
